有机负荷对UASB处理土霉素生产废水效能及微生物群落的影响
Effect of organic loading on UASB performance and microbial community in treating oxytetracycline production wastewater
摘要
Abstract
Through a 163 d continuous experiment treating oxytetracycline production wastewater in an up-flow anaerobic sludge blanket(UASB)reactor,this study investigated the treatment performance and microbial community dynamics under different organic loading rates(OLR).The results show that the mesophilic UASB reactor can maintain stable operation at OLR of 1-4 kg/(m3·d),achieving a COD removal efficiency of 60.1%.When the OLR increases to 5 kg/(m3·d),the COD removal efficiency sharply decreases to 30.2%,accompanied by reactor acidification and destabilization.Throughout the operation,carbohydrate degradation remains stable across OLR without significant accumulation,whereas protein removal efficiency is higher at lower OLR but decreases to 66.3%under high OLR.In the bacterial community,the phylum Firmicutes dominates carbohydrate degradation with a relative abundance of 49.40%,maintaining carbohydrate removal rates exceeding 86%even under high OLR.Within the archaeal community,increasing OLR promotes a shift in the methanogenic pathway from hydrogenotrophic to acetoclastic methanogenesis.However,excessively high OLR lead to a decline in the abundance of Methanosaeta to 25.40%.关键词
